CCA Division 2N
In a relatively low-scoring match, Wilburton moved back up into fourth place in the league with a four-wicket win over Littleport.
Littleport found themselves deep in trouble at 59-9 before Ben Shipp joined Nick Marsh at the crease and the pair added 52 runs in 31 minutes for the last wicket.
Earlier, Richard Padmore (2-12) and Ian Jacobs, who had a 4-6 spell, had done the damage.
Marsh was last out for 62, which including 10 boundaries and Shipp ended his innings on nine not out.
Wilburton’s Jacobs finished with figures of 5-39 as Littleport were all out for 111.
Chris Farnell (2-20) and James South (0-12) left Wilburton at just 36 for 2 off 20 overs.

Opener Tom Jordan held the innings together, scoring 45 as the hosts made it to 84-4.
Three quick wickets threatened to damage Wilburton’s victory push but Lee Newton (29*) and Paul Dewey saw Wilburton to the points in the 39th over.
